Primary school children are becoming as tech savvy as their older siblings, so there is increasing need to tackle e-safety and cyberbullying at a young age. This practical teaching resource for primary school staff outlines effective policy and practice and provides ready-to-use activities to help schools meet Ofsted requirements for e-safety.
